2011 GIP to MNT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2011

During 2011, the GIP to MNT ex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 26, valuing the pair at 2159.5629.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on March 29, dropping to 1906.3101.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 253.2529 MNT.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1961.5680 to the December average rate of 2129.8682, the exchange rate registered a net change of 8.58%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2011 high of 2159.5629 was down 9.30% compared to the 2010 peak of 2380.9416,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
